Skip to content

Commit 05f74a2

Browse files
committed
f describe new return msg
1 parent 7ee6bfd commit 05f74a2

File tree

1 file changed

+3
-0
lines changed

1 file changed

+3
-0
lines changed

lightning/src/ln/channel.rs

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1985,6 +1985,9 @@ impl<Signer: Sign> Channel<Signer> {
19851985
Ok((channel_monitor, self.funding_transaction.as_ref().cloned().unwrap()))
19861986
}
19871987

1988+
/// Handles a funding_locked message from our peer. If we've already sent our funding_locked
1989+
/// and the channel is now usable (and public), this may generate an announcement_signatures to
1990+
/// reply with.
19881991
pub fn funding_locked<L: Deref>(&mut self, msg: &msgs::FundingLocked, node_pk: PublicKey, genesis_block_hash: BlockHash, best_block: &BestBlock, logger: &L) -> Result<Option<msgs::AnnouncementSignatures>, ChannelError> where L::Target: Logger {
19891992
if self.channel_state & (ChannelState::PeerDisconnected as u32) == ChannelState::PeerDisconnected as u32 {
19901993
self.workaround_lnd_bug_4006 = Some(msg.clone());

0 commit comments

Comments
 (0)